Frederick Taylor

Known as the father of scientific management, he introduced efficiencies in industrial productivity through time-and-motion studies and standardized tasks.

Scientific Management

A management theory that analyzes and synthesizes workflows, aiming to improve economic efficiency and labor productivity.
